The following properties are either physical or chemical. Which one is different from the rest based on those two categories?
Nadusha1986 [10]

Answer:

Boiling point: physical

Density: physical

Ductility: physical

Heat of combustion: chemical

Explanation:

Chemical properties can only be analyzed by putting the substance through a chemical reaction, such as combustion.

Physical properties can be analyzed without altering the substance chemically. With that in mind:
